The Stefan problem with mushy region as a scaling limit of stochastic PDE with turbulent transport
The Stefan problem with mushy region as a scaling limit of stochastic PDE with turbulent transport
This work establishes a scaling limit theorem for the Stefan problem incorporating a mushy region, demonstrating that solutions to stochastic variants with turbulent transport terms converge to the solution to a deterministic partial differential equation. The analysis builds upon recent advances in stochastic phase-change modeling and turbulent flow mathematics in [5]. In the physical interpretation of an ice melting process, our result shows that turbulence accelerates ice melting.
